Zhejiang Entive Smart Kitchen Appliance Co. Ltd.

Zhejiang Entive Smart Kitchen Appliance Co., Ltd. engages in the research, development, manufacture, and sale of kitchen appliances in China and internationally. The company offers integrated cooker; steam and bake integrated stove; integrated sink and dishwasher; cabinets; built-in appliances, including range hood, fry and sterilizer series, and others. It also provides data processing and storage support services. The company is also involved in research and development, manufacturing and sales of household appliances; information system operation and maintenance services; and information system integration. Zhejiang Entive Smart Kitchen Appliance Co., Ltd. was founded in 2003 and is based in Shaoxing, China.

Entive Smart's Subsidiary Plans Server and Equipment Procurement of Up to 2 Billion Yuan

Entive Smart announced that its wholly-owned subsidiary Gansu Yisuan plans to purchase servers and supporting equipment from multiple suppliers, with the total contract value expected not to exceed 2 billion yuan, primarily to provide computing power services to customers. The company stated that this procurement will accelerate the build-out of its own AI computing resources, but the computing power business is still in the early stages of expansion, and its main business remains kitchen appliances such as integrated stoves, with no change in its overall operating fundamentals.

Computing power sector stays hot as multiple listed companies unveil procurement deals worth billions to tens of billions of yuan

The computing power sector continues to run hot, with multiple listed companies recently unveiling large-scale procurement deals for servers and supporting equipment. Entive Smart Kitchen’s wholly-owned subsidiary, Gansu Yisuan Intelligent Technology, plans to purchase servers and supporting equipment from several suppliers, with the total contract value expected to not exceed 2 billion yuan. This is the second asset acquisition announcement from the subsidiary in recent days, following a procurement plan of up to 550 million yuan disclosed on July 8. Jiechuang Intelligence plans to purchase IT equipment and spare parts with a total value of no more than 10 billion yuan. Sieyuan Information Technology plans to purchase high-performance computing servers with a total contract value expected to not exceed 5.079 billion yuan. Zhiwei Intelligent plans to purchase servers and supporting equipment in batches with a total value of no more than 4 billion yuan. In addition, several other companies, including Xingyun Technology, Dongyangguang, and Tianyang Technology, have also recently disclosed computing power service cooperation and equipment procurement contracts.

Entive Smart's Subsidiary Plans to Purchase Servers and Supporting Equipment for Up to 550 Million Yuan

Entive Smart announced that its subsidiary, Gansu Yisuan Intelligent Technology, plans to use its own funds or self-raised funds to purchase servers and supporting equipment from multiple suppliers, with the total procurement contract amount expected not to exceed 550 million yuan. The board of directors has authorized management to sign relevant contract documents within the limit.
